Javonte Williams Signs Dallas Extension, ‘Feeling the Love’

In a decisive move less than two weeks before free agency, Javonte Williams chose to remain with the Dallas Cowboys, signing a three-year, $24 million extension. The announcement came Tuesday at The Star in Frisco, Texas, confirming Williams’ desire to stay where he feels most valued.

Williams Reflects on His Journey and Gratitude for the Cowboys

Williams acknowledged that although he could have explored offers from other NFL teams, his loyalty to Dallas was clear.

“But it’s about just being here and being around everybody. I feel the love here. This where I wanted to be.”

The running back, who had previously signed a one-year deal as an unrestricted free agent just last season, expressed excitement about his role moving forward.

Sharing candid thoughts on the early season, Williams said,

“At the beginning of the season, I didn’t even know how it was going to go,”

referring to his shared workload with teammates Miles Sanders and rookie Jaydon Blue.

“But I feel like it worked out for both sides. Everything was good. I’m just blessed.”

Strong Season Performance and Aspirations for Team Success

Williams closed out the 2025 season with a personal best of 1,201 rushing yards and 13 touchdowns, establishing himself as a key asset in Dallas’ offense. When asked about his ambitions to elevate the team’s performance, he confidently responded, “you know it,” emphasizing his commitment to maintaining the current roster’s core.

Williams Encourages Retaining Key Players During Contract Talks

Following the contract agreement, Cowboys owner and general manager Jerry Jones reached out to congratulate Williams. During their conversation, Williams made a noteworthy appeal:

“Yeah when Mr. Jones called me, I was like … Keep GP, too.”

His request refers to George Pickens, a major free agent this offseason and vital figure for the Cowboys’ future plans.

With his own contract secured, Williams now looks forward to the team finalizing deals with fellow standout players, aiming to strengthen Dallas’ roster ahead of the next NFL season.
